当我进入我的网站http://domain.com时,它会重定向到http://www.domain.com//(最后是双斜线)。
奇怪的是,我没有在.htaccess文件中设置任何重定向。实际上该文件是空的。我试图在那里添加一些重写规则,但同样的问题又出现了。
我无法理解哪里设置了非www到www重定向?你有什么想法。
感谢。
答案 0 :(得分:2)
尝试使用此代码从网址中删除双斜杠。
RewriteEngine On
RewriteBase /
RewriteCond %{THE_REQUEST} //
RewriteRule ^ $0 [R=302]
一旦工作正常,将302改为301。